使用Bookmarks插件可在VSCode中实现书签功能,通过Ctrl+Alt+K添加/移除书签,Ctrl+Alt+L/J跳转至上下一个书签,支持自定义快捷键与侧边栏列表查看,书签持久化存储且可结合TODO Highlight提升代码导航效率。

VSCode 没有内置的“书签”功能,但通过扩展插件可以实现强大的书签与标记系统,帮助开发者快速跳转到关键代码位置。最常用的解决方案是使用 Bookmarks 插件,配合快捷键高效操作。
安装 Bookmarks 插件
打开 VSCode 扩展市场(Ctrl+Shift+X),搜索 Bookmarks(由 Alessandro Fragnani 维护),安装后即可使用完整功能。
常用快捷键与操作
插件启用后,默认快捷键如下:
- Ctrl+Alt+K:在当前行添加或移除书签
- Ctrl+Alt+L:跳转到下一个书签
- Ctrl+Alt+J:跳转到上一个书签
- Ctrl+Shift+Alt+K:清除所有书签
- Ctrl+Shift+Alt+H:在侧边栏显示书签列表(Bookmarks View)
自定义快捷键
若默认快捷键冲突,可在键盘快捷方式中修改:
功能列表:底层程序与前台页面分离的效果,对页面的修改无需改动任何程序代码。完善的标签系统,支持自定义标签,公用标签,快捷标签,动态标签,静态标签等等,支持标签内的vbs语法,原则上运用这些标签可以制作出任何想要的页面效果。兼容原来的栏目系统,可以很方便的插入一个栏目或者一个栏目组到页面的任何位置。底层模版解析程序具有非常高的效率,稳定性和容错性,即使模版中有错误的标签也不会影响页面的显示。所有的标
- 打开设置(Ctrl+K Ctrl+S)
- 搜索 “bookmark”
- 右键对应命令,选择“更改键绑定”,输入你喜欢的组合键
实用技巧
结合其他功能提升效率:
- 在多人协作项目中,用书签标记待修复的 Bug 行,便于后续跟进
- 配合 TODO Highlight 类插件,实现“高亮 + 书签”双重标记系统
- 书签具有文件上下文,关闭文件后再打开,书签依然存在(持久化存储)
基本上就这些。合理使用书签能显著减少代码导航时间,尤其在大型文件中定位关键段落时非常实用。不复杂但容易忽略。









